Kwadwo Asamoah set to seal Juventus move

Posted On Tuesday, 12th June 2012

Kwadwo Asamoah reacts after scoring during a Serie A soccer match between Udinese and Fiorentina

Ghana midfielder Kwadwo Asamoah will arrive in Italy on Wednesday to complete a move to Italian side Juventus, MTNFootball.com can exclusively reveal.

The 23-year-old, who is under contract with Udinese until June 2015, will leave the Fruili club after the two clubs agreed on a deal.

Asamoah, a key member of the Udinese side that finished third in Serie A this campaign, has attracted interest from around Europe including clubs like Manchester United.

However, Juventus have stolen a march on their rivals in the chase for the signature of the Ghanaian player.

Asamoah, who was part of Ghana’s squad that played Zambia over the weekend, arrived in Accra on Monday night to continue with his summer holidays.

Even though he is supposed to be on holidays, the midfielder says he will arrive in Europe tomorrow to have issues sorted out.

He tweeted on Tuesday morning: ”I am in Ghana now. Flying again tonight back to Europe and hopefully sort things out.”

He scored three goals in 31 league appearances to help his team finish third in Serie A.

Last summer, Udinese sold Alexis Sanchez, Gokhan Inler and Cristian Zapata after finishing fourth in Serie A and qualifying for the Champions League.

The departures did not stop the Friuli side improving on that finish this season.
